7.

M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ION

1 min • 1 pt

How would you say "私は英語を理解できます" in English?

I can speak English.

I understand English.

I can understand English.

You can understand English.

Answer explanation

While the sentence pattern for "私は英語を理解できます" is Subject + Object + Verb, its English translation "I can understand English" uses the pattern Subject + Verb + Object.
